#632d67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#632d67 is composed of 38.8% red, 17.6%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.9% cyan, 56.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 295.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.2% and a lightness of 29%. #632d67 color hex could be obtained by blending #c65ace with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#632d67 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#632d67 has RGB values of R:99, G:45,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6499687.
